在现代软件开发中,_Maven_和_GitHub_已经成为开发者必不可少的工具。本文将详细介绍如何在IDEA中配置Maven与GitHub,以便更高效地管理项目与代码版本。
1. 安装与配置IDEA
1.1 下载与安装IDEA
在开始之前,首先需要确保您的系统中已安装IntelliJ IDEA(简称IDEA)。您可以通过JetBrains官方网站下载相应版本。
1.2 启动IDEA并进行初始设置
启动IDEA后,您可以选择导入现有项目或创建一个新项目。在新项目的创建向导中,您需要选择项目类型为Maven。
2. Maven的基础配置
2.1 Maven的安装
尽管IDEA已经内置了Maven,但如果您希望手动安装,您可以通过以下步骤:
- 下载Maven的压缩包(Apache Maven官网)
- 解压缩到目标目录
- 设置环境变量(
MAVEN_HOME
)指向解压目录 - 在
PATH
中加入Maven的bin
目录
2.2 在IDEA中配置Maven
- 打开IDEA,选择
File
>Settings
(或Ctrl + Alt + S
) - 在左侧菜单中选择
Build, Execution, Deployment
>Build Tools
>Maven
- 在
Maven home directory
中,选择您刚才安装的Maven目录 - 点击
Apply
并确认配置
3. 创建Maven项目
3.1 新建Maven项目
- 在IDEA的欢迎界面中选择
Create New Project
- 选择
Maven
,并选择项目SDK(需要确保已安装Java SDK) - 设置项目名称和保存路径,点击
Finish
3.2 配置pom.xml
pom.xml
是Maven的核心配置文件,您可以在此文件中声明项目的依赖、插件和其他构建配置。- 示例: xml
org.springframework
spring-core
5.3.8
4. 将项目上传至GitHub
4.1 创建GitHub账号
在访问GitHub官网时,您需要注册一个账号以便于创建和管理项目。
4.2 创建新仓库
- 登录GitHub后,点击右上角的
+
,选择New repository
- 输入仓库名称,选择是否公开或私有,点击
Create repository
4.3 在IDEA中配置Git
- 选择
File
>Settings
>Version Control
>Git
- 确认
Path to Git executable
已正确指向Git的安装路径
4.4 将本地项目与GitHub关联
-
在IDEA中打开您的Maven项目
-
选择
VCS
>Enable Version Control Integration
-
选择
Git
,并点击OK
-
右键项目文件夹,选择
Git
>Add
将项目文件添加到版本控制中 -
提交更改:选择
VCS
>Commit
,填写提交信息后点击Commit
-
将本地仓库与远程GitHub仓库关联: bash git remote add origin https://github.com/yourusername/yourrepository.git
-
将本地更改推送到GitHub: bash git push -u origin master
5. 常见问题解答(FAQ)
5.1 IDEA中如何更新Maven依赖?
在IDEA中,您可以通过点击Maven
窗口中的刷新按钮来更新项目的依赖。
5.2 如何在GitHub上管理项目的版本?
GitHub允许您使用标签(tags)来标记项目的版本。您可以在Releases
页面中进行版本管理。
5.3 如何处理Maven依赖冲突?
在pom.xml
中,使用exclusions
标签来排除特定依赖,以解决版本冲突问题。
5.4 如何在IDEA中查看Maven的依赖树?
在Maven
窗口中,选择您的项目并展开Dependencies
,即可查看所有的依赖关系。
6. 结论
通过以上步骤,您可以轻松地在IDEA中配置Maven与GitHub,从而提高开发效率。随着对这两个工具的深入理解,您将能够更好地管理项目,提升开发质量与速度。